Transaction e0e43d93fb1cfaeeaabbe080e40f981338d51eca8645352571e57fe318dce296
1 Input
2 Outputs
- e0e43d93fb1cfaeeaabbe080e40f981338d51eca8645352571e57fe318dce296:0
- e0e43d93fb1cfaeeaabbe080e40f981338d51eca8645352571e57fe318dce296:1
value 89194610
address 128gGA5cE9X2wC3jhSAY3CPcvDcYMn2sSH
value 1367179966
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c